As an Assistant Store Manager at Coach, you'll partner with the Store Manager to drive sales performance, operational excellence, and team development. You lead by example on the sales floor, delivering exceptional customer experiences and upholding Coach's service standards. Your ability to adapt across roles and implement impactful strategies will contribute to the success of an expressive luxury brand - and your own career growth.
Key Responsibilities
Drive Sales & Strategy: Support the Store Manager in achieving sales goals through forecasting, planning, and implementing category initiatives; monitor KPIs and adjust strategies as needed.
Deliver Exceptional Service: Create an inclusive, high-energy environment that meets Coach Service standards; resolve customer issues promptly and act as a brand ambassador in-store and in the community.
Lead & Develop Talent: Recruit, onboard, and coach team members; foster a collaborative culture and build a strong talent pipeline aligned with brand vision.




Execute Omni-Channel & Digital Engagement: Support virtual shopping, clienteling, and customer data acquisition; leverage social media trends to enhance the customer experience.
Ensure Operational Excellence: Oversee compliance with policies, scheduling, payroll, HR processes, loss prevention, and visual merchandising standards; maintain store safety and vendor relationships.
Collaborate & Communicate: Partner with leadership to interpret market trends, shape store strategies, and share insights with district and corporate teams to drive cross-functional projects.
Requirements
1 + years of leadership experience in retail or service industries; luxury/fashion background preferred.
A combination of education and experience will be considered.
Strong customer focus and 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ment.
Proven ability to inspire and motivate teams to exceed performance standards.
Excellent communication, problem-solving, and conflict resolution skills.
Proficiency in Microsoft Office and retail systems; knowledge of omni-channel services and clienteling strategies.
Ability to work in a quick-paced environment, Strong English language proficiency. (for EU)
Schedule:



Ability to work a flexible schedule to meet business needs—including nights, weekends, peak busy season, and high-traffic retail days (including, but not limited to, public holidays).
